What Specs to List on Every Cable Adapter Label

voltage current polarity signal type

Clarity starts with the right specs-label every cable adapter with its voltage, current, and polarity at both input and output ends. Always include the voltage rating so you don’t risk frying sensitive devices. You’ll also want to note the signal type, like analog audio, HDMI, or USB 3.0, so it’s clear what the adapter supports. This isn’t just for show-mismatches cause failures. Current (in amps or milliamps) helps confirm power compatibility, especially with wall adapters. Polarity matters just as much, especially for DC connectors. Be precise: a wrong symbol can mislead even experienced users. While you’re at it, add a brief identifier like “LCD monitor” or “laptop charger” for context. But remember, the label must stay legible-faded ink or peeling tape defeats the purpose. These specs together prevent errors, but only if they’re accurate and complete.

Best Tools for Labeling Cable Adapters Durably

durable laminated labels for adapters

You’ll want labels that last as long as your cables do, especially when managing a mix of power and signal adapters in a cluttered workspace. For reliable identification, your best labeling tools are laminated label makers like the Brother P-touch series or durable write-on tags from 3M. These use durable materials such as polyester tapes and weather-resistant adhesives that withstand abrasion, heat, and frequent handling. Laminated labels resist fading and peeling over years, even in high-touch or industrial environments. However, they require a label maker-adding cost-and take slightly longer to apply than stickers. Basic vinyl labels may loosen over time, especially under temperature swings. If you’re labeling in bulk, thermal-transfer printers offer long-term durability with smear-proof output. Just make certain the material matches your environment: outdoor or high-vibration setups need stronger adhesion and thicker backing. Choose tools that balance speed, longevity, and repairability. How to Label Cable Adapters in 5 Minutes

Since time matters when taming cable clutter, getting adapter labels done in under five minutes is doable with the right prep and tools-just don’t expect perfect durability without some trade-offs. Grab a fine-tip permanent marker and pre-cut label stickers; jot down the cable types and connection speeds for quick reference. USB-C to HDMI? Write it. Supports 4K60Hz? Include that. Stick labels near each end so you see specs no matter which way the cable’s plugged in. Most markers resist fading for months, but sunlight and frequent handling will wear them down. These labels won’t last like laminated tags, but they’re accurate and immediate. For short-term setups or personal use, speed beats permanence-just reapply if needed. You’ll cut troubleshooting time and avoid mismatched cable types. It’s a fast, low-cost fix that works, provided you accept you might relabel occasionally. Organize by Color and Project for Instant ID

A color-coded system paired with project-specific labeling cuts through cable confusion fast, letting you identify the right adapter at a glance. Use color coding to group adapters by function-red for video, blue for audio, green for network-so matching cables to devices becomes intuitive. Pair that with project tagging, like “Conference Room A” or “Studio Monitor,” to prevent mix-ups during setup or troubleshooting. Most pro-grade label makers support both text and color strips, making this combo easy to implement. Just remember, while color coding speeds identification, it’s not universal-team members might interpret hues differently. Project tagging helps, but only if labels are consistent and updated when gear moves. Don’t rely solely on memory; document your scheme in a shared folder. This method works best in shared workspaces or complex setups, though minimalist home offices may find it overkill. It’s efficient, but only if maintained.
